When golden was the inter-layer reference, a block that selected the golden ref
would not be denoised.
But when golden is used as a second temporal reference then we should denoise
blocks that select the golden reference.
This changes allows for that.

Change the denoiser frame buffer management for SVC to more generally
handle the layer patterns in SVC (where last is not always refreshed).
This change is only for SVC with denoising and is bitexact.

When the superblock partition is based on the nonrd-pickmode,
we need to avoid the denoising. Current condition was based on
the speed level. This change is to make the condition at the
superblock level, as the switch in partitioning may be done at
sb level based on source_sad (e.g., in speed 6).

For fixed pattern SVC: keep track of denoised last_frame buffer
for base temporal layer, and if alt_ref is updated on middle/upper
temporal layers, force an update to denoised last_frame buffer.
This allows for improved denoising on top temporal layers.

Move the condition for effectively disabling the denoising
for speed 5 into the vp9_denoiser_denoise().
This is cleaner, and also moving the condition into vp9_denoiser_denoise
will keep the denoiser buffer updated with the current source.
This allows for more consistent behavior if speed is changed midstream.

Issue/bug happens for denoising with spatial layers, where
the golden (spatial) reference is used in pickmode, but
denoising is only done wrt to last (temporal).
Fix is to make sure set_ref_ptrs is set before build predictors
in denoiser.

In VP9 internal denoiser, motion magnitude is computed from
best_sse_mv, which should be set to 0 at the begining. This bug may
cause visual aritifact in denoiser. Also, delete two improper comments.
